WebDec 3, 2007 · A customer accesses its account through such an ATM by means of an ATM card issued by its depository institution, not by the owner-operator of the ATM. The owner-operator of such an ATM stocks the ATM with currency withdrawn from the owner-operator's own account. WebJun 12, 2024 · During the refill process, two staff members will shut off the alarm and put the ATM into an out-of-service status. The staff members remove the empty cassettes and replace the cash. The staff members inform the computer system of how much money has been loaded into the ATM machine.
